Exclusive: Trossard open to Napoli switch
Napoli are showing a strong interest in Arsenal attacker Leandro Trossard, FootballTransfers understands.
The Belgian is out of contract in 2027 and likely to leave the Gunners this summer. Napoli have made him a key target as they seek attacking reinforcements. They would be prepared to pay as much as €18 million for him.
Trossard is intrigued by the prospect of joining Napoli. He is open to the idea of playing alongside compatriot Kevin de Bruyne at club level and favours a move to Naples over other destinations. Inter are also interested.

Salmon agreement
Arsenal have announced that academy prospect Marli Salmon has signed a pre-contract agreement.
The youngster has agreed to put pen to paper on a professional deal that will take effect when he turns 17 in August. It comes on the back of four senior appearances this season.
“It’s a very big moment for me, for my family as well,” he said. “I’m very proud. I’ve been at the academy since I was nine and I just want to give everything to the club.
“I’m an Arsenal supporter, and I’ve had some great memories so far. I’m so proud to have made my debut this season, I just want to keep pushing on still, keep my levels high and try to get as much experience as I can in the first team.”
Gordon exit increasingly likely
Newcastle star Anthony Gordon is increasingly likely to leave the club this summer, according to The Times.
Bayern are believed to be the clear favourites for his signature, but Arsenal remain interested as well. Reports in Germany have also suggested that Liverpool could rejoin the race for their boyhood fan.
Newcastle will not stand in Gordon’s way if their €86m valuation of the player is matched. This is likely more than what Bayern are expected to pay, but the Munich outfit are expected to open formal talks with the Magpies to thrash out a deal in the coming weeks.
